WebBulbs may be hardy (spring- and early summer-flowering) or tender (summer-flowering). Hardy bulbs Hardy bulbs or spring flowering bulbs require a cold period to break their dormancy and begin spring flower development. Plant hardy bulbs in the fall. Hardy bulbs, such as tulips and daffodils, can be left in the ground to flower year after year. WebFeb 22, 2024 · Sometimes also called summer-blooming bulbs, spring-planted bulbs are planted in the spring and flower in the summer. Fall-planted bulbs, like tulips, daffodils, crocus and hyacinths, are planted in the fall and bloom the following spring.
